keyword=FADC Moller config update
Note that the calorimeter copies that we plugged into the FADC inputs this
afternoon have been in our system for a while (since August), but they were
just plugged into discriminator inputs to keep them properly terminated.
Thus
these changes to our system should be completely isolated from the original
Moller DAQ (the signals were simply moved from one terminated input into the
terminated FADC input).
<p>
I put the 0th calorimeter signal into the proper FADC channel for each group.
(I had put it in one of the Scint. FADC channels for testing purposes earlier
-- we don't need that anymore.) We do not have any copies of the Moller
scintillator (aperture) counters in our DAQ since that would require an
active
change to the original Moller DAQ setup. Instead, I plugged a few of the
fanned out clock signals into FADC scintillator channels -- ostensibly to
look
for cross-talk, randoms, whatever.
<p>
<pre>
Output Code(NIM)-------Cable number-------FADC Input
1,1,1,2----------------1c-d1/15-----------CR0
1,1,2,2----------------4c-d2/14-----------CR1
1,1,3,2----------------2c-d2/15-----------CR2
1,1,4,2----------------1c-d1/13-----------CR3
1,1,5,2----------------2c-d2/13-----------CL0
1,1,6,2----------------3c-d1/14-----------CL1
1,1,7,2----------------3c-d1/16-----------CL2
1,1,8,2----------------3c-d1/10-----------CL3
</pre>
I also fanned out the 100kHz clock and plugged copies into SR0, SR1, SL1,
SL3.
